Contiki provides three network mechanisms: Screenshot of an Ubuntu system showing Contiki 2. The default mechanism for attaining low-power operation of the radio is called ContikiMAC. To run efficiently on small-memory systems, the Contiki programming model is based on protothreads. DIO message broadcasted by receiving nodes.

Uploader: Malmaran
Date Added: 9 November 2006
File Size: 70.73 Mb
Operating Systems: Windows NT/2000/XP/2003/2003/7/8/10 MacOS 10/X
Downloads: 18238
Price: Free* [*Free Regsitration Required]

Radio Duty Cycling layer saves energy by allowing a gadio to keep its radio transceiver off most of the time. Proceedings of the 4th international conference on Embedded networked sensor systems – Sen Sys ‘ By using this site, you agree to the Terms of Use and Privacy Policy. Such systems include many types of embedded systemsand old 8-bit computers.

The default mechanism for attaining low-power operation of the radio is called ContikiMAC. The input data is read out into the buffer, packetbuf and the process is polled.

Real-time operating systems RTOS. This polling process will cause the process to be sent to the special event and passed to the upper layers. DIO message sent by root node.


DIO message broadcasted by receiving nodes. Views Read View source View history. Contiki provides three network mechanisms: Here, the data arrives in bytes or as a full packet via interrupt handlers. Views Read Edit View history. Privacy policy About Contiki Disclaimers. The Rime stack provides a set of communication primitives for low-power wireless systems.

Network Stack – Contiki

Examples of external events are sensors that trigger or incoming packets from a radio neighbor. Contiki is an operating system for networked, memory-constrained systems with a focus on low-power wireless Internet of Things devices. Key distribution Location estimation Sensor network queries processor Sensor web Wireless powerline sensor Telemetry.

Navigation menu Personal tools Log in. Wikimedia Commons has media related to Contiki. This page was last modified on 9 Septemberat Contiki is designed to run on types of hardware devices that are severely constrained in memorypowerprocessing power, and communication bandwidth. In other projects Wikimedia Commons. ContikiMAC is a protocol based on the principles behind low-power listening but raddio better power efficiency. The kernel invokes the protothread of a process in response to an internal or external event.


Contiki – Wikipedia

Rime is an alternative network stack, for use when the overhead of the IPv4 or IPv6 stacks is prohibitive. The default primitives are single-hop unicast, single-hop broadcast, multi-hop unicast, network flooding, and address-free data collection. From Wikipedia, the free encyclopedia. Screenshot of an Ubuntu system showing Conitki 2.

This page was last edited on 19 Novemberat The Contiki system includes a network simulator called Cooja, which simulates networks of Contiki ocntiki. PDFPresentation slides.

Network Stack

Commons category link is on Wikidata Official website different in Wikidata and Wikipedia. This article is about the embedded operating system. Navigation Main page Recent changes Random page Help. Thus, a Contiki process must always explicitly yield control back to the kernel at regular intervals.